Mobile Alabama: Your Guide to Marine Construction Services
Mobile, Alabama boasts a unique location, positioned by extensive waterways, making skilled marine construction projects absolutely essential. Whether you require excavation of waterways, erecting docks, setting seawalls, or executing intricate shoreline renovation work, Mobile provides a wide variety of experienced marine construction companies. Here's a brief overview of common requirements and accessible services:
- Dredging and Sediment Removal: Clearing accumulated debris from waterways to ensure safe access.
- Dock and Pier Construction: Building reliable piers for individual or public use.
- Seawall and Bulkhead Installation: Shielding shorelines from water damage.
- Coastal Restoration: Renewing damaged waterfronts.
- Submarine Pipeline and Cable Installation: Laying critical infrastructure beneath the surface.

Navigating Waterfront Construction Difficulties in the City of Mobile Alabama
Marine building projects in Mobile, Alabama, present a unique set of difficulties . The city 's sensitive estuary , characterized by dynamic ground conditions, fluctuating water , and regular severe weather events , necessitate careful planning and advanced techniques . Furthermore , rigorous ecological licensing requirements and the obligation to protect vulnerable ecosystems add an additional layer of complexity to such projects, necessitating skilled teams and a comprehensive knowledge of local conditions.
